Carlos Ulberg's manager Ash Belcastro confirmed the fighter suffered a torn anterior cruciate ligament. Ulberg has undergone surgery, which Belcastro described as going "very well." The manager stated that Ulberg is focused on returning as soon as possible. Recovery from ACL surgery typically takes up to 12 months, meaning the light heavyweight contender may not compete until late 2026.
